Summary of Responsibilities

As a Senior Accountant at PRP & Associates, you will take ownership of the full accounting cycle for a portfolio of approximately 2–5 business clients, serving as a trusted accounting partner to business owners and leadership teams.

You will manage monthly close, reconciliations, financial reporting, and ongoing accounting needs while helping clients understand what their financials are telling them. This is a highly client-facing position requiring strong accounting fundamentals, analytical thinking, organization, and the ability to independently solve problems and keep work moving forward.

This role is designed for an experienced accountant who wants to continue developing beyond traditional accounting responsibilities. As you demonstrate technical expertise, client leadership, and business advisory capabilities, there is an opportunity to grow into a Fractional Controller role with PRP.

Essential Functions
  • Own the full accounting cycle for a portfolio of approximately 2–5 clients across multiple industries
  • Lead monthly, quarterly, and year-end close processes
  • Prepare and review financial statements, reconciliations, adjusting entries, and supporting schedules
  • Analyze financial results, identify discrepancies or unusual activity, and independently investigate issues
  • Communicate financial results and accounting matters directly with business owners and client leadership
  • Develop strong client relationships and serve as a trusted resource for accounting questions and business decisions
  • Manage competing deadlines and priorities across multiple client engagements
  • Proactively identify missing information, follow up with clients, and keep engagements moving forward
  • Identify opportunities to improve accounting processes, controls, reporting, and client workflows
  • Collaborate with PRP's accounting and tax teams to ensure accurate and timely client deliverables
  • Maintain a high standard of accuracy, accountability, and professional communication
  • Develop the financial analysis and advisory capabilities necessary to progress toward a Fractional Controller role
Education, Experience, and Skills Required
  • 5+ years of progressive accounting experience, ideally including Senior Accountant-level responsibilities
  • Strong full-cycle accounting experience, including month-end close, reconciliations, adjusting entries, and financial statement preparation
  • Strong understanding of GAAP and fundamental accounting principles
  • Demonstrated ability to independently investigate discrepancies and solve accounting problems
  • Experience managing multiple clients, entities, or business units simultaneously
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age competing priorities and deadlines
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Comfortable communicating directly with business owners and explaining financial information
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to recognize when financial information doesn't make sense
  • Proficiency with QuickBooks Online and ability to quickly learn new accounting and workflow systems
  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field (Degree not required if experience is equivalent)
